In a world fixated on outward appearances, discover the joy of cultivating an inward relationship with the Spirit, where virtues like love, joy, and self-control blossom naturally.
"The fruit of the Spirit is love, joy, peace, patience,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, gentleness, and self-control." – Galatians 5:22-23a
The apostle Paul paints a beautiful picture when he describes the fruit of the Spirit but all too often, we reduce this list of virtues into a checklist of attributes to pursue and strive for. However, pastor and author Eugenia Gamble contends that this understanding is backwards. The Holy Spirit is the One who grows and develops those attributes within us as we pursue our relationship with God. By tending that relationship, the virtues of God develop and blossom as a fruit grows on a well-tended tree.
Tending the Wild Garden explores the true meaning behind each of the virtues in Paul’s list, guiding us to discover anew what it means to be a deeply loved child of God indwelt by God’s Spirit. Gamble helps us to move beyond the checklist mentality of traditional understandings of the fruit of the Spirit, to cultivate our relationship with God, and to uproot the "weeds" that could threaten the flourishing of the fruit in our lives.
